Designing a two-hour pop-up that converts

Follow a three-act structure: Attract → Demonstrate → Convert.

Attract (30 minutes)

  • Run a targeted RSVP through a local discovery channel and social proof snippets.
  • Offer a small pre-event deliverable (example: a 10-slide diagnostic or a 5-minute portfolio pass) to warm attendees.

Demonstrate (60 minutes)

Convert (30 minutes)

  • Offer a one-week trial or a micro-contract posting on a verified micro-gig channel.
  • Collect consented contact data and a quick sentiment clip; use these signals to prioritize follow-ups.

Case example: a two-hour portfolio pop-up that produced hires

A UX researcher hosted a two-hour demo with 18 RSVPs. They paired a 15-minute live audit with five 10-minute consultations. Using local discovery apps to surface the event, they gained two trial projects and one full-time interview within a month. The photoshoot assets produced three social posts that drove another lead—behavior reported by boutiques using community photoshoots (theoutfit.top case studies).

How to measure success (KPIs for career pop-ups)

  • Conversion rate: attendees to paid engagements within 30 days.
  • Lead quality: number of conversations that proceed to trial projects.
  • Signal value: number of verified attestations or marketplace listings created post-event.
